ECOWAS STRENGTHENS WOMEN’S LEADERSHIP AND ECONOMIC EMPOWERMENT THROUGH A REGIONAL FORTNIGHT ON CROSS-BORDER TRADE IN LOMÉ, TOGO |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S)
The Commission of the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S), through the ECOWAS Centre for Gender Development (ECGD), will organize a Regional Fortnight on Women’s Small-Scale Cross-Border Trade from 18 to 28 June 2026 in Lomé, Republic of Togo.
